What do we select by double clicking on MS Word?

If you are working with text, double-clicking a word selects that word. Triple-clicking selects the sentence.

Is there a way to not select whitespace after a word when double clicking?

If you then hold down the Shift key and press the Left Arrow key, the selection shrinks from the right side by a single character. This allows you to not select the trailing space originally selected when you double-clicked. This technique works fine until you start selecting multiple words.
